Exclamation 1953 - 1954 Chevrolet Shop Manual

Of interest to those with 53 and 54 year Corvettes might be, oh yes... the original Shop Manual. At that point in time this Chevy shop manual served for use with these year Corvettes. Also includes the supplemental manual.

PDF file
54 Megabytes (large)
About 500 pages including illustrations
